What Is the 3D Editable Text Style Effect?
The 3D editable text style effect is a Photoshop design file that enables users to apply a three-dimensional look to any text they input. This effect is commonly used in logos, icons, banners, and other visual projects where depth and dimension add impact. The key feature of this type of file is that it's built using Smart Objects, making it highly customizable and user-friendly.
A Smart Object in Adobe Photoshop is essentially a container that holds your artwork — whether it's a shape, vector image, or text — allowing you to scale and transform it without losing quality. When you open a 3D text style effect as a Smart Object, you’re given the freedom to edit the content inside while preserving the original design integrity.

How to Use the Snack Editable 3D Text Style Effect
If you’ve ever struggled with editing text in complex Photoshop files, the Snack Editable 3D Text Style Effect is here to simplify things. Here’s a step-by-step guide to using it effectively:
- Open the PSD File: After downloading the file (usually in a zipped format), extract it by right-clicking the zip folder and selecting “Extract Here.” Once extracted, open the .psd file in Adobe Photoshop.
- Locate the Smart Object Layer: In the Layers panel, find the layer labeled as a Smart Object. It will often have a special icon indicating it contains editable content.
- Edit the Text: Double-click on the Smart Object to open it in a new tab. Inside, you’ll see the base text that has been styled with the 3D effect. Select the Type Tool (T) and click on the existing text. You can now delete it and type your own message.
- Adjust Colors and Fonts: If the design includes color layers or gradients, double-click those as well to modify them. You can change font styles, sizes, and colors to match your project requirements.
- Save and Close: Once you’ve made your edits, save the changes and close the Smart Object tab. Your new text will now reflect the 3D styling in the main document.

Understanding the Mockup Component
Beyond just the text effect itself, many packages include a 3D editable text style effect mockup. A mockup is a pre-designed layout that shows how your text or logo would look in real-world contexts. These mockups are invaluable because they allow you to present your design in a realistic environment, such as on a phone screen, billboard, or product packaging.
Mockups are typically layered and organized within the Photoshop file, meaning you can easily drag and drop your edited text into the designated area. Some mockups even offer lighting and shadow adjustments, giving your design a polished, professional appearance.

Key Features to Look For
When choosing a 3D editable text style effect or mockup package, there are several features to consider that ensure ease of use and flexibility:
- Single PSD File: Having everything in one file simplifies the editing process and avoids confusion between multiple documents.
- Well-Organized Layers: A good design should separate text, colors, backgrounds, and effects into distinct layers, making it easier to customize each element independently.
- Editable Text and Elements: Confirm that both the text and supporting elements (like icons or shapes) can be modified. This gives you complete creative freedom.
- RGB or CMYK Color Mode: Choose a file that matches your intended output. RGB is best for digital displays, while CMYK is suitable for print.
- High Resolution: For print or large-scale visuals, a resolution of at least 300 DPI is recommended to avoid pixelation.

Tips for Customizing the 3D Text Effect
To maximize the potential of your 3D text effect, consider these tips:
- Experiment with Fonts: Different fonts react differently to 3D effects. Try pairing the effect with serif, sans-serif, or script fonts to find the perfect match for your project.
- Play with Lighting and Shadows: Adjust the light source angle and shadow depth to create dramatic or subtle 3D effects, depending on your aesthetic goals.
- Combine with Other Assets: Add icons, illustrations, or background textures to enhance the overall composition and give your design more personality.
- Use Gradients or Patterns: If the design supports it, try replacing flat colors with gradients or patterns for a more dynamic look.
